Eighteen countries, one session

Eighteen countries traded with us yesterday, and it turned into the busiest session we have counted in almost four weeks. 74 traders, 372 trades.

Every country that traded Tuesday's session. Lebanon, Bahrain and Israel were in it too, but they are too small to light a dot on a map this size.

Tuesday was the busiest day we have had in almost four weeks. Seventy-four traders were live at the same time, and between them they took 372 trades. Both of those are the most of any session since June 18, and the previous best was only set on Monday. Whatever is building here, it is building quickly.

The spread is the part worth sitting with. Eighteen countries were on the board. Nigeria sent 21 traders and India sent 19, and between them they were more than half the room. Then there is the long tail, and we like the long tail: eight countries sent exactly one trader each. One person in Bahrain. One in Canada. One in Lebanon. One in Israel. Their trades went through the same engine, against the same rules, as everybody else's.

What the room traded was mostly the micro Nasdaq, 205 trades of the 372. Micro gold took 59 and the full-size Nasdaq took 37, most of that on the Flex $150,000 accounts that only went live this month.
